  • Profile picture of the author Daniel Scott
    I'm a little confused here.

    I'm a copywriter, but obviously I write stuff for myself...

    I've written autoresponders, sure, but they don't make sales only on the 7th/8th email... sometimes it's the first one, fifth one, tenth one... Maybe I'm confused in the way you phrased it, but an autoresponder sequence isn't quite as definite as that (usually).

    Sometimes all people need is a reminder of who you are... and they go "Oh yeah! I have money to buy that now!"

    Having said all that... if you're looking for a copywriter... you might just want to post a "looking for a copywriter" post on this forum and give your budget.. and see if you get any interest.
